POSITION SUMMARY
Prepare and cook food according to recipes, quality and presentation
standards, and food prep checklists. Prepare ingredients for cooking, including
portioning, chopping, and storing food before use. Safely and appropriately use
baking and measuring tools/equipment/appliances to prepare baked foods. Follow
and ensure compliance with food safety handling policies and procedures,
including personal hygiene procedures. Check and ensure correct temperatures
of kitchen appliances and food, and report issues to management.
Wash and disinfect kitchen area; set-up and break-down work station; and follow
and ensure compliance with sanitation and cleaning procedures. Monitor
the quality of food prepared and portions served throughout shift.
Follow all company policies and procedures, including safety and security;
report accidents, injuries, and unsafe work conditions to manager; complete
safety training and certifications. Ensure uniform and personal appearance
are clean and professional; maintain confidentiality of proprietary information;
protect company assets. Speak with others using clear and professional language
and answer telephones using appropriate etiquette. Develop and maintain positive
working relationships with others and support team to reach common goals.
Comply with quality expectations and standards. Move, lift, carry, push, pull,
and place objects weighing less than or equal to 25 pounds without assistance.
Move over sloping, uneven, or slippery surfaces. Reach overhead and below
the knees, including bending, twisting, pulling, and stooping. Stand, sit,
or walk for an extended period of time.
Perform other reasonable job duties as requested by Supervisors.
